What kind of engine does a GMC Sierra 1500 have?

All this praise can be accredited to the GMC Sierra 1500’s wide variety of engine platforms, all of which were found to provide sufficient power. The base-engine is a Vortec 4.3-liter V6, which makes 195 horsepower and 260 pound feet of torque.

What kind of mileage does a GMC Sierra get?

The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) estimates that the V6 gets 15 miles per gallon (mpg) in the city and 20 on the highway, while the 4.8-liter V8 gets 14 mpg in the city and 19 on the highway.

What kind of truck is the GMC Sierra 1500?

Special features for 2008. The 2008 GMC Sierra 1500 is a half-ton pickup for those who really work their truck. There is an enormous selection of cabin, bed, and engine sizes, in addition to a range of trim levels and load capabilities from which to choose.

The 2008 GMC Sierra 1500 is offered in five trim levels from basic to sinfully luxurious. The base model is the WT (work truck), and then, ascending the food chain, the SLE, SLE2, SLT and Denali.

What kind of bed does a GMC Sierra 1500 have?

Trim levels & features. The 2009 GMC Sierra 1500 is a half-ton full-size pickup that’s available in three body styles: standard cab, extended cab and crew cab. Standard cabs can be had with a standard bed (6-foot, 6-inch) or long bed (8-foot). Extended cabs can have a short (5-foot, 8-inch), standard or long bed.

When did the Chevy 4.8L Vortec come out?

The 4.8 Vortec is a small-block V8 engine produced by General Motors from 1999-2013. The engines spanned from Gen III to Gen IV of the Vortec series before being phased out after 2013 in favor of the 5.3 Vortec with Active Fuel Management. What kind of stability system does GMC Sierra 1500 have?

The StabiliTrak electronic stability control system is welcome standard equipment on crew-cab models, and it is available on extended-cab models as an option. What kind of mpg does a GMC Sierra get?

The 5.3-liter V8 gets 15 mpg in the city and 20 on the highway, while the Flexfuel version of that engine gets 14 mpg in the city and 20 on the highway when using gasoline, and 11 mpg in the city and 15 on the highway when using E85. The 6.0-liter V8 gets 13 mpg in the city and 18 on the highway.

What’s the towing capacity of a GMC Sierra?

The Sierra can tow a trailer weighing up to 10,500 pounds and a payload capacity of up to 2,160 pounds, depending on the truck’s configuration.

What kind of car is the GMC Sierra?

Cars.com’s Mike Hanley takes a look at the 2008 GMC Sierra. It competes with the Chevy Silverado and Dodge Ram. Redesigned for 2007, the GMC Sierra full-size pickup was restyled, inside and out, and boasted roomier cabins, greater maximum towing capacity and higher gas mileage.

What’s the difference between Chevy Silverado and GMC Sierra?

GMC Sierra. The Sierra 1500 will differ itself from its Chevrolet Silverado 1500 counterpart by offering unique features, such as a two-piece tailgate, a pickup bed constructed from carbon fiber, a 3″ x 7″ multi-color Heads-Up Display, a rear-view mirror backup camera system, and a luxury Denali trim level.

What’s the price of a 2008 GMC Sierra?

The 2008 GMC Sierra 1500’s starting Manufacturer’s Suggested Retail Price (MSRP) of around $18,000 delivers a capable but somewhat spartan work truck. The SLE trim level with substantial equipment starts at about $25,000.
